Job Description

Sr Lead Software Engineer-Java/AWS

Location: Wilmington, DE, United States

Job Family: Software Engineering

About the Role

At JP Morgan Chase, we are at the forefront of financial innovation, and our technology teams play a pivotal role in powering the world's leading financial services institution. As a Sr Lead Software Engineer-Java/AWS in our Wilmington, DE office, you will drive significant business impact by tackling diverse challenges across multiple technologies and applications. This role within the Software Engineering category offers the opportunity to lead the development of scalable, secure solutions that support core banking operations, risk management, and customer-facing platforms. You will work in a collaborative environment, leveraging your expertise to deliver high-quality software that adheres to stringent regulatory standards in the financial industry. In this senior leadership position, you will architect and implement Java-based applications on AWS, ensuring they meet the demands of high-volume transactions and real-time processing essential to JP Morgan Chase's global operations. Responsibilities include mentoring engineering teams, optimizing cloud infrastructure for cost-efficiency and performance, and integrating advanced features like AI-driven fraud detection. You will collaborate closely with cross-functional partners, including business analysts and compliance experts, to align technical solutions with strategic business goals, all while fostering an agile culture of continuous improvement. Joining JP Morgan Chase means becoming part of a dynamic team committed to innovation and excellence in financial services. This role not only challenges you technically but also provides avenues for professional growth through exposure to cutting-edge projects and leadership opportunities. If you are passionate about using technology to solve real-world financial problems and thrive in a fast-paced, regulated environment, we invite you to contribute to our mission of enabling economic growth worldwide.

Key Responsibilities

  • Lead the design and development of robust Java applications deployed on AWS, ensuring scalability and performance for financial services platforms
  • Collaborate with product owners and business stakeholders to translate complex financial requirements into technical solutions
  • Mentor junior engineers and drive best practices in code quality, testing, and security within JP Morgan Chase's engineering teams
  • Architect cloud-native solutions leveraging AWS services like EC2, Lambda, S3, and RDS to support secure transaction processing
  • Conduct code reviews, implement automated testing, and ensure compliance with industry standards such as PCI-DSS
  • Troubleshoot and resolve production issues in real-time, minimizing downtime for critical banking applications
  • Drive innovation by exploring emerging technologies to enhance efficiency in areas like risk management and fraud detection
  • Participate in agile ceremonies, including sprint planning and retrospectives, to deliver iterative value to the business
  • Document technical designs and contribute to knowledge sharing across the global JP Morgan Chase technology organization

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field; advanced degree preferred
  • 8+ years of professional software development experience with a focus on Java-based applications
  • Proven experience in designing, developing, and deploying scalable applications on AWS cloud platforms
  • Strong understanding of financial services technologies, including secure data handling and regulatory compliance (e.g., GDPR, SOX)
  • Experience leading cross-functional teams in agile environments to deliver high-impact projects
  • Demonstrated ability to troubleshoot complex technical issues in production environments
  • Excellent communication skills with the ability to collaborate with stakeholders across business and technology

Preferred Qualifications

  • Master's degree in Computer Science or related field
  • Experience in the financial services industry, particularly in banking or payments systems
  • Certifications such as AWS Certified Solutions Architect or Oracle Java certifications
  • Prior work on mission-critical applications handling high-volume transactions
  • Familiarity with DevOps practices and CI/CD pipelines in a regulated environment

Required Skills

  • Expertise in Java programming, including Spring Boot and microservices architecture
  • Proficiency in AWS cloud services (EC2, S3, Lambda, CloudFormation)
  • Strong knowledge of relational databases (e.g., Oracle, PostgreSQL) and SQL
  • Experience with containerization tools like Docker and orchestration with Kubernetes
  • Familiarity with CI/CD pipelines using Jenkins, Git, and Maven
  • Understanding of security best practices in financial systems (encryption, authentication)
  • Agile methodologies and tools like Jira or Confluence
  • Problem-solving and analytical thinking for complex technical challenges
  • Leadership and team collaboration skills
  • Communication skills for stakeholder engagement
  • Knowledge of RESTful APIs and integration patterns
  • Experience with monitoring tools (e.g., Splunk, CloudWatch)
  • Version control with Git and branching strategies
  • Basic understanding of machine learning for fraud detection applications
  • Adaptability to fast-paced, regulated environments
